Output 374e231a444ac58c594e6b5efe3d95587d3ad2d044076ef7a7e2f224499b99b3:2

value
24366415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b9b277adb4f8211d92a1c2b79a323e15e155633 OP_EQUAL
address
3QdPPzo5u2k8gUCN2BwsybKHXzEauw2wFa
transaction
374e231a444ac58c594e6b5efe3d95587d3ad2d044076ef7a7e2f224499b99b3
spent
true